Now, Sky TV has revealed a first look at Taylor-Johnson in his upcoming movie Fuze. The British crime thriller heist movie, directed by David Mackenzie (Hell or High Water, Outlaw King), follows the evacuation of an unexploded bomb in the center of World War II London, which provides the perfect distracting opportunity for a heist.

Sky TV posted the image via X, with a very short caption that teases Taylor-Johnson and Mackenzie’s new movie collaboration. The image features Taylor-Johnson in plain clothes with a holstered handgun, perched on a car hood with a sniper rifle, looking serious as he stares down the scope at an unknown target. Taylor-Johnson is not the only big name to star in Fuze, as Theo James, Sam Worthington, Gugu Mbatha-Raw, and Saffron Hocking will also feature in the British film. Produced by Sigma Films and Anton, Fuze will be distributed theatrically in the U.K. and Ireland through Sky Cinema and will premiere Sept. 5, 2025, at the Toronto International Film Festival.
